3. Your Rights
Depending on your location, you may have the following rights regarding your personal data:
- Access: You can request a copy of the personal information we hold about you.
- Correction: You can request that we correct inaccurate or incomplete information about you.
- Deletion: You can request that we delete your personal information in certain circumstances.
- Restriction: You can request that we restrict the processing of your data in certain circumstances.
- Data Portability: You can request a copy of your data in a structured, commonly used, and machine-readable format.
- Objection: You can object to our processing of your personal data in certain circumstances.
- Withdraw Consent: Where we rely on your consent to process your data, you can withdraw that consent at any time.

4.1 What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files that are stored on your device when you visit our website. They help us recognize your device and remember certain information about your visit.
4.2 Types of Cookies We Use
- Essential Cookies: These cookies are necessary for the website to function properly and cannot be turned off in our systems. They are usually set in response to actions you take, such as setting your privacy preferences, logging in, or filling out forms.
- Analytical/Performance Cookies: These cookies allow us to recognize and count the number of visitors and see how visitors move around our website. This helps us improve how our website works, for example, by ensuring that users can find what they are looking for easily.
- Functionality Cookies: These cookies enable the website to provide enhanced functionality and personalization. They may be set by us or by third-party providers whose services we have added to our pages.
- Targeting Cookies: These cookies may be set through our site by our advertising partners. They may be used by those companies to build a profile of your interests and show you relevant advertisements on other sites.
